Understanding Bicalutamide’s Role in Prostate Cancer Treatment
Bicalutamide works by blocking the effects of testosterone, a hormone that fuels the growth of many prostate cancers. This means it helps slow or stop the cancer’s progression.
How Bicalutamide Works
Specifically, bicalutamide acts as an antiandrogen. It binds to androgen receptors in prostate cancer cells, preventing testosterone from binding and triggering cell growth. This mechanism makes it a key part of many prostate cancer treatment plans.
Bicalutamide’s Use in Treatment Regimens
- Hormone therapy: Bicalutamide is often used in combination with other hormone therapies, such as luteinizing hormone-releasing hormone (LHRH) agonists or antagonists. This combination approach frequently provides superior results compared to using either medication alone.
- Metastatic prostate cancer: Bicalutamide plays a significant role in managing metastatic prostate cancer, meaning cancer that has spread beyond the prostate gland. It helps control symptoms and extend survival.
- Non-metastatic prostate cancer: It’s also used in some cases of non-met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er (nmCRPC), often in conjunction with other treatments.
Important Considerations
Remember, bicalutamide is a prescription medication. Consult your doctor to determine if it’s right for you. Side effects vary, but common ones include hot flashes, gynecomastia (breast enlargement), and decreased libido. Your doctor will carefully monitor you for any adverse reactions.
Alternative Treatment Options
- Other antiandrogens, such as enzalutamide and apalutamide, offer similar mechanisms of action but may have different side effect profiles.
- Chemotherapy and radiation therapy provide additional treatment avenues for advanced prostate cancer.
- Surgical options, like prostatectomy, are available for localized prostate cancer.

Insurance Coverage and Bicalutamide 50 mg
Check your insurance policy’s formulary. This document lists covered medications. Bicalutamide 50 mg may be listed under its brand name (Casodex) or as a generic. If it’s not on the formulary, contact your insurance provider. They can tell you if prior authorization is required, or if there are any alternative medications covered.
Prior Authorization
Prior authorization means your doctor needs to get approval from your insurance company before they can prescribe Bicalutamide. This often involves providing medical documentation demonstrating the need for the medication. Gathering this paperwork takes time, so plan ahead. Your doctor’s office can assist with this process.

Potential Side Effects and Their Impact on Overall Cost
Bicalutamide, while effective, carries potential side effects that can influence your overall treatment costs. Hot flashes, reduced libido, and gynecomastia (breast enlargement) are common. These can affect your quality of life and lead to additional expenses.
Managing Side Effects
Hot flashes might require over-the-counter medications or prescription treatments, adding to your expenses. Gynecomastia may necessitate surgical intervention in severe cases, significantly increasing costs. Reduced libido could lead to seeking counseling or alternative therapies, further impacting your budget.
